Cheesy Zucchini Fritters are crispy, savory patties made with fresh zucchini and melted cheese, perfect as a snack, appetizer, or side dish.

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 medium zucchini (grated)
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up shredded cheese (cheddar, mozzarella, or parmesan)
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der (optional)
  • 2 tablespoons oil (for frying)

Instructions

  1. Grate zucchini and squeeze out excess moisture using a clean towel.
  2. In a bowl, combine zucchini, eggs, flour, cheese, sal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
  3. Mix until well combined.
  4.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at.
  5. Scoop mixture into the pan and flatten into fritters.
  6. Cook for 3–4 minutes on each side until golden and crispy.
  7. Remove and place on paper towels to drain excess oil.
  8. Serve warm.

Notes

  • Removing moisture from zucchini is key to crisp fritters.
  • Do not overcrowd the pan while cooking.
  • Adjust seasoning to taste.
  • Use different cheeses for varied flavor.
  • Reheat in oven for best crispiness.
